Latest Patents
Jivaldo Matos holds a patent for an "Immunogenical complex formed by vaccinal antigens encapsulated by nanostructured mesoporous silica." This invention relates to a product that comprises an adjuvant characterized by solid particles of highly ordered nanostructured mesoporous silica, specifically SBA-15 Silica, along with various vaccinal antigens encapsulated within these adjuvants. The immunogenical complex allows for the safe, gradual, and extended presentation of antigens to lymphocytes, leading to improved immunological memory and increased immunogenicity. This innovation ensures effective immunological protection with reduced amounts of antigens and fewer vaccine doses.
